About this vintage design furniture
Extraordinary seating furniture from the 60s by Lappalainen. The frame is made of anodised aluminium. The seat shell is covered with
cognac-coloured leather. The seat position is adjustable in three steps.
Very good used condition with age-appropriate traces of use.

About the designer
Ilmari LAPPALAINEN
Ilmari Lappalainen (1907-1997) was a Finnish industrial designer, famous for his contributions to the design of modernist wooden furniture.
